What is a Case Battle?
At its core, a case battle (sometimes described as a case battle) is a multiplayer variation of basic virtual item unboxing. Typically, a user purchases a digital secret, opens a virtual loot box (or "case"), and receives a random product based on predefined drop rates.
A case battle takes this singular mechanic and turns it into a competitive format. Numerous individuals-- ranging from two to four gamers-- contribute the very same virtual cases to a shared pool. Once all cases are locked in, the system at the same time opens them for each individual over a series of rounds.
The goal is basic yet thrilling: achieve the greatest total cumulative value of dropped products by the end of the battle. The winner takes home all the items unboxed by everyone in the match, while the losers walk away empty-handed.
How Case Battles Work: Step-by-Step
Understanding the circulation of a match is vital for anybody entering the arena for the very first time. While different platforms may feature distinct user interfaces, the core mechanics stay constant across the board.
- Lobby Creation or Selection: A gamer (the host) establishes a game lobby. They choose the guidelines, the number of gamers, and choose the particular cases that will be opened during the match.
- Buy-In and Entry: Other individuals join the lobby by matching the expense of the selected cases. This guarantees that every gamer has an equivalent financial stake in the match.
- The Unboxing Rounds: The system initiates the battle. Cases open round-by-round or at one time, depending on the game mode. A randomized animation rolls through numerous item tiers before landing on the winning drop for each participant.
- Worth Calculation: As products drop, the platform constantly tallies their approximated market worth in genuine time.
- The Payout: Once the final round concludes, the individual with the greatest overall item worth is declared the winner and claims the entire prize swimming pool.
Typical Case Battle Game Modes
Platforms continually innovate to keep the format fresh. Below are the most typical variations found across digital entertainment websites:
- 1v1 Standard: A traditional battle between 2 gamers opening the same set of cases.
- Free-For-All (FFA): Three or more players battle separately, with the single highest earner taking the entire pot.
- 2v2 Tag Team: Players match up, pooling their values together against another opposing duo. The team with the greatest combined worth wins.
- Terminal/Cursed Battles: A twist where the gamer with the lowest value product in a round loses points or specific advantages, adding an additional layer of tension.

While case battles are essentially video games of chance dictated by algorithmic drop rates, experienced individuals often utilize specific approaches to handle their danger and optimize their satisfaction.
- Bankroll Management: Never run the risk of more than a fixed budget. Deal with case battles simply as a form of home entertainment instead of an investment technique.
- Examining Case Volatility: Some cases contain a couple of high-value products with low drop rates, while others offer constant, lower-tier returns. Understanding the variation assists individuals choose lobbies that match their threat tolerance.
- Starting Small: Beginners typically begin with low-priced lobbies to comprehend the user interface, animation timings, and platform mechanics without devoting considerable funds.
- Observing Trends: Many platforms include public lobbies where users can watch continuous battles. Seeing a couple of matches can offer insight into how various case mixes play out.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Are case battles based upon ability or luck?
Case battles are mainly based upon luck, as the items dropped are identified by randomized algorithms (RNG). Nevertheless, technique enters play when managing your budget plan, picking opponents, and selecting which cases to consist of in a lobby.
2. What happens if there is a tie in a case battle?
Rules vary by platform, but a lot of websites use a tie-breaker system. This can range from triggering an automated tie-breaker round utilizing a designated extra case to case battles splitting the pot uniformly amongst the tied individuals. Constantly check the specific platform's guidelines before signing up with a match.
3. Can I play case battles totally free?
Some platforms occasionally use "free-to-play" promotional lobbies or daily benefits that allow users to take part in battles without a financial buy-in. Nevertheless, basic competitive matches need an equivalent contribution from all gamers.
4. How are item values identified?
Product worths are normally calculated using real-time community marketplace data, automated prices bots, or platform-specific assessment indexes that reflect current supply and demand.
